The Planning Phase
The planning phase is the first and most critical phase in infrastructure development. It involves identifying the need for infrastructure and defining the project scope and objectives. Civil engineering companies play a vital role in this phase, helping to evaluate the feasibility of proposed projects and providing technical expertise on issues such as environmental impact and community engagement.
Critical considerations in the planning phase include identifying stakeholders, assessing funding sources, and defining project timelines. Civil engineering companies work closely with stakeholders to ensure that their needs and concerns are addressed and that the project aligns with the community’s long-term goals.
The Design Phase
The design phase is where the project takes shape, with civil engineering companies playing a critical role in translating the project objectives into a detailed design. This phase involves the creation of detailed engineering plans, specifications, and cost estimates. Civil engineering companies work closely with other stakeholders, such as architects and contractors, to ensure that the project is designed to meet the required standards of functionality, safety, and sustainability.
Key considerations in the design phase include structural integrity, environmental impact, and cost-effectiveness. Civil engineering companies must ensure the design is structurally sound and withstand the expected loads and environmental conditions. They also need to consider the environmental impact of the project and ensure that it meets regulatory requirements. Finally, they must balance the project’s cost with the expected benefits, ensuring it remains financially viable.
The Construction Phase
The construction phase is where the project becomes a reality, with civil engineering companies playing a critical role in managing the construction process. This phase involves overseeing the construction contractors, ensuring the project is built to specification, and managing the project timeline and budget.
Critical considerations in the construction phase include quality control, safety, and project management. Civil engineering companies need to ensure that the construction process adheres to the design specifications and that the materials used meet the required standards of quality. They also need to ensure that the construction process is safe and that workers and the public are protected from harm. Finally, they need to manage the project timeline and budget, ensuring the project is completed on time and within budget.
The Post-Construction Phase
The post-construction phase is where the project is maintained and monitored to ensure that it continues to function effectively. Civil engineering companies play a critical role in this phase, providing ongoing maintenance and repair services, monitoring the project’s performance, and ensuring that any issues are addressed promptly.
Critical considerations in the post-construction phase include asset management, maintenance, and monitoring. Civil engineering companies need to ensure that the infrastructure asset is managed effectively and maintenance is carried out to prevent any deterioration. They also need to monitor the infrastructure’s performance, ensuring any issues are identified and addressed promptly.
Examples of Successful Infrastructure Projects
Civil engineering companies have played a critical role in developing some of the most significant infrastructure projects in history. For example, Pape-Dawson was responsible for the evaluation, design, and construction management of a 2.5-mile roadway at the CPS Energy Power Generation Facility at Calaveras Lake in Southeast Bexar County. The project included 1.5 miles of roadway, a US 181 interchange, and a 3,000’ bridge over Calaveras Lake.
Our CEI services included observation, inspection, materials quality assurance testing, traffic handling, coordination with site owners and stakeholders, and schedule maintenance. We inspected and observed the construction of all roadway elements (sub-grade, base, final paving surface, guardrail, drainage structures, striping, and delineation), confirming adherence to plans and specifications and that all construction methods met industry and federal standards.
